Northern Lights Illuminate Skies Across US and Canada

TL;DR Summary
There is a chance of seeing the northern lights in northern Minnesota on Friday night, with a possibility of glimpses in southern and central Minnesota. The weekend weather will be dry in most of Minnesota, with temperatures in the 30s and 40s. Some parts of northern Minnesota, western Minnesota, and northwestern Wisconsin may see light snow showers on Saturday. Most of Minnesota still has plenty of snow cover for winter activities, with snow depths of 18 inches or higher in much of the northern half of the state. The official Twin Cities high temperature has not reached 50 degrees this March.
